Решение для доставки электронной почты Google Compute Engine (GCE)?

Я только что настроил несколько экземпляров в Google Compute Engine и получил проблемы с системой доставки электронной почты, поскольку GCE блокирует исходящие соединения на портах 25, 465 и 587.

GCE предоставляет подробное решение по адресу https://developers.google.com/compute/docs/networking#mailserver для использования постфикса для отправки электронной почты через smtp.gmail.com с помощью учетной записи Google.

Проблема заключается в том, что у Gmail есть собственные ограничения на отправку, и это будет большой проблемой для веб-сайта с высоким трафиком, который должен сильно отправлять уведомления по электронной почте.

Есть ли у кого-нибудь решение отправить более высокие пределы отправки для экземпляров GCE?

Спасибо заранее. С наилучшими пожеланиями, Т

Ответ 1

На той же странице:

Заблокированный трафик

Трафик этих портов в Интернет и из Интернета блокируется или ограниченный для всех экземпляров Google Compute Engine. Если вы думаете, что имеют веские основания разрешить этот трафик, пожалуйста, свяжитесь с Команда Google Compute Engine на странице [email protected]

  • Весь исходящий трафик на порт 25 (SMTP) заблокирован
  • Большинство исходящих трафиков на порт 465 или 587 (SMTP через SSL) блокируется, кроме для известных IP-адресов Google.

https://developers.google.com/compute/docs/networking#blockedtraffic

Похоже, вам понадобится убедительная причина, позволяющая трафик для вашего приложения; Я предполагаю, что поражение пределов доставки GMail может быть причиной. Обратите внимание, что такие компании, как SendGrid, также предлагают доставку и управление электронной почтой (объем электронной почты как услугу) с помощью интерфейса HTTP, который вы могли бы вызвать из GCE.

Ответ 3

Ваш лучший вариант - подписаться на SAS Amazon и получить учетные данные API и конечную точку для отправки почты из облака Google без каких-либо ограничений Google.

Вы также можете использовать любой аналогичный API.